The Tanzania Police Force have  announced an investigation into the mysterious disappearance of Mbeshi Paulo, 30, the Chairperson of the main opposition party CHADEMA Youth Wing (BAVICHA) for the Geita Rural constituency, who was reportedly taken by individuals claiming to be police officers.

The incident was first reported by the national BAVICHA Chairperson, Advocate Deogratius Mahinyila, through his X (formerly Twitter) account on Saturday, July 19, 2025. Other CHADEMA leaders also shared the information. 

According to their reports, on the evening of July 18, 2025, around 7:00 PM, in Luhala village, Kakubilo Ward in Geita District, Mbeshi was with a colleague on a motorcycle when three men emerged from a white vehicle and took him away.

The Geita Regional Police reported that they received information about Mbeshi’s disappearance on the morning of July 19, 2025, at around 11:00 AM from CHADEMA leaders in Geita District. However, police noted the report was delayed because the motorcycle rider and another individual who was with Mbeshi did not immediately notify authorities, preventing a quicker response.

“A thorough investigation into the incident began as soon as we received the report and is ongoing. The investigation involves cooperation from members of the public and other security agencies in order to determine the whereabouts of Mbeshi Paulo and the reasons behind his disappearance,” the police statement read.

The Geita Regional Police have appealed to the public to provide any information that could assist in locating Mbeshi. They urged citizens to cooperate, citing a recent case involving another mysterious disappearance in Geita Region — that of gold miner Nestory Marcel on June 23, 2025. Marcel was later found murdered in Mwanza, and investigations revealed a land dispute with his family members as the likely motive.

This incident marks the second case of a BAVICHA leader disappearing under suspicious circumstances in the Lake Zone region. Earlier this year, on February 14, 2025, Aman Mohamed Manengelo (30), a resident of Misasi in Misungwi District, Mwanza Region and BAVICHA Secretary, was taken by four unidentified individuals from the home of his friend, Jovin Thomas — the BAVICHA Chairman for Misungwi. His whereabouts have remained unknown ever since.
